News
Rosie Bell Located near the famous Land's End rock formations, Playa del Amor, or Lover's Beach, is one of Cabo's most famous stretches of shoreline. It sits south of Cabo's downtown area ...
Digital Nomad and a Dog on MSN1mon
Battle of the Beaches: Should You Visit Cozumel or Cabo?A re you planning a trip to Mexico and debating Cozumel vs Cabo? I’ve lived in Cozumel for over a year. I’ve also visited 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results